LAHORE: Lahore High Court (LHC) has referred to the IG Police Punjab the application seeking initiation of action against the CCPO Lahore for providing protocol and saluting to PMLN supremo Nawaz Sharif on his return from London to Pakistan.

The court directed the IGP Punjab to take action as per law.

Justice Abid Aziz Sheikh heard the petition filed by citizen Kamran.

The petition stated that Nawaz Sharif was convicted and declared proclaimed offender but he was given protocol on October 21 last year while he was returning from London. It added that CCPO Lahore Bilal Siddique Kamyana saluted the convicted person contrary to police rules. The petitioner said that he had submitted the application to the concerned authorities for taking an action but it was not addressed. The petitioner requested the court to issue an order of taking action against the CCPO Lahore.
